Last spring's 6294 celebration had the highest attendance we've seen since 1996. In September, we hosted our second annual brotherhood event at the Liquid Edge. Brothers enjoyed wakeboarding, paddle boarding, and a barbecue. In October, we attended the Bradley Homecoming tailgate barbecue. We strive to continue our participation in brotherhood and Bradley events and welcome suggestions for future involvement. Our chapter now has three scholarship programs available for active brothers, making Alpha Sigma the largest scholarship endowment at the Theta Xi foundation. Scholarship donations are tax deductible and awarded by the National Theta Xi Foundation. • Blue Iris – Awarded to a newly initiated brother with a GPA greater than 3.25 ($2,500 per semester) • Craig Janus Scholarship – Awarded to a brother living in house with a GPA greater than 3.0 (Currently at $2,850 per year) • Gary Gleespen Scholarship – Awarded to an associate member with the highest GPA. (First year projected at $300-$500) The housing corporation reserves grew by nearly $12,000 in 2013, while $8,000 was spent on needed repairs. The brick fundraiser raised over $3,000 for many of these projects. The completed projects include a new fire alarm system, door and window replacements, a new stove, a new washing machine, a new scholarship room, and several plumbing improvements. Our initial summer goals include improving the appearance of bedrooms, as well as renovating them to allow for double occupancy.
